NASA Leaders Reveal Powerful Jubilee Leader Blocking Uhuru-Raila Dialogue

Three Legislators from the Orange Democratic Movement (ODM) have accused Leader of Majority Aden Duale of blocking dialogue between President Uhuru Kenyatta and Opposition Leader Raila Odinga.

Led by Homa Bay Woman Representative Gladys Wanga, the MPs noted that the Leader of Majority was frustrating the efforts to initiate dialogue but did not explain how.

Alego Usonga MP Samuel Atandi on his part noted that NASA had given Jubilee much time to initiate dialogue and cautioned that no talks would be conducted after January 30.

"Duale thinks we are not serious with our swearing-in plans. He needs to know that we are not ready to be in a country of electoral injustices.

"NASA leaders had extended a hand for dialogue but Jubilee declined to participate. The door for dialogue will be closed as soon as Raila is sworn in," Atandi stated.

Rangwe Lawmaker Lilian Gogo who was also present at the meeting noted that the coalition will not relent in the fight for electoral reforms.

"We have to ensure Kenyan electoral system is favorable to real winners only," she stated.

Meanwhile, the Garissa Town MP on Sunday noted that he had been given a job to ensure that the Opposition is disintegrated.

"We shall work round the clock to act as a catalyst in the disintegration of NASA. We shall raid their strongholds and turn them into red states,” he stated during an interview at NTV.
